![](/img/trans.png)
[英]Redirect https to http on non-https server using htaccess
[英]TYPO3 links from non-https to http
目标:每个非https链接都必须成为https。 总是。
到现在为止:
我的第二个成就表明了我的问题。 由于某些原因,如果我在非https页面上,则链接指向https,否则指向http。 我知道我可以使用.htaccess实现变通方法,但这不是干净的方法,我想以干净的方法实现。
我已经做了些什么来解决它:
我知道可以为单个typo3页面强制使用协议,并且我可以通过数据库更新所有页面,但是在这种情况下,这是不可能的,因为它是多树的表示形式,并非每棵树都必须使用https。
我也用谷歌搜索并了解了config.baseUrl,但是我什至在谷歌搜索之前都做了修改。
在演示文稿“强制执行https”上安装了键“ https”,但在Ext中找不到它。 库。
其他内容:
我想这个问题不是由.htaccess引起的,但无论如何:这在我的.htaccess文件中
RewriteCond %{HTTP_HOST} ^mydomain\.de$
RewriteRule (.*) https://www.mydomain.de/$1 [R=301,L]
任何帮助表示赞赏。
解
解决方案是停用TYPO3演示文稿中安装的扩展名“ https”。 为什么? 好吧,由于某些原因,扩展名将URL替换/提供为绝对URL,而对于“ http”来说更奇怪。
我将继续进行调查,并在稍后详细更新文章。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.